What are Sankey Charts?
At their core, Sankey charts represent the flow of data through a system by showing the volume of a particular process and the proportion of inputs and outputs of that process. They serve as efficient tools for communicating the source, composition, and significance of complex flows. These diagrams can illustrate diverse applications, including financial analysis, supply chain management, energy consumption, and water flow, among others.
Creating a Sankey Chart
While there are numerous software tools available for creating Sankey charts, from simple Excel spreadsheets to advanced data visualization platforms like Tableau or D3.js, this guide will use a straightforward approach, focusing on the essentials. Here’s a step-by-step process for creating a Sankey chart:
-
Identify the Flow and Nodes: Begin by defining the flow you wish to visualize and its components. For example, if you’re tracking energy consumption, identify different sources (nodes) and their respective energy outputs.
-
Organize the Data: Structure your data systematically. Assign a source node to your start and arrange your nodes sequentially, where each node’s output may become another node’s input.
-
Use a Sankey Diagram Tool: Input your data into a Sankey chart maker. Free online tools like SankeyViz or paid software like Chartsy allow creating, tweaking, and customizing Sankey diagrams easily.
-
Design and Customize: Optimize the look of your chart to make it informative and appealing. Customize color schemes, adjust the transparency of arrows, and add labels to provide context.
-
Review and Refine: Verify that your chart effectively communicates the data. Refine as necessary to enhance clarity and focus.
